Building Dynamic AWS Lambda Applications with BoxLang

Unlock the full potential of cloud computing with BoxLang! Discover how BoxLang’s modern, JVM-based language streamlines development, enhances productivity and simplifies scaling in a serverless environment.


In this session, we’ll explore the fundamentals of AWS Lambda, Amazon’s powerful serverless computing service that lets you run code without provisioning or managing servers. You’ll understand what AWS Lambda is, how it works, and why it’s a game-changer for building scalable, cost-effective applications.

We’ll then dive into BoxLang, a modern, JVM-based language designed to streamline development in the cloud. You’ll see firsthand how easy it is to write and deploy Lambda functions using BoxLang, making the process more intuitive and efficient. Whether you’re new to serverless or an experienced developer, this session will equip you with the knowledge and tools to build dynamic, high-performance serverless applications.

We will also discover how try.boxlang.io was built using these technologies and how easily you can build, scale and deploy serverless applications.

Key takeaways include:

  • An introduction to AWS Lambda and its core features.
  • A step-by-step guide to creating and deploying Lambda functions using BoxLang.
  • Best practices for leveraging BoxLang to enhance productivity and simplify scaling in a serverless environment.
  • Practical demonstrations and code samples to reinforce learning.

By the end of this session, you’ll be ready to harness the power of BoxLang and AWS Lambda to accelerate your serverless projects and take your cloud computing skills to the next level.